Record and Growth:
Online poker emerged within the late 1990s because of developments in technology additionally the internet. The first internet poker space, globe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a little but passionate community. However, it was at the first 2000s that on-line poker experienced exponential growth, mainly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.

Advantages of Internet Poker:
Internet poker provides a few benefits over standard brick-and-mortar gambling enterprises. Firstly, it offers a broader variety of game choices, including different poker variants and stakes, providing towards tastes and budgets of types of players. In addition, internet poker areas are open 24/7, getting rid of the constraints of actual casino operating hours. Furthermore, web platforms frequently offer attractive incentives, commitment programs, and also the capability to play several tables simultaneously, improving the overall video gaming knowledge.
